Is it okay to use a counter-circulation shielded pump to pump liquid from a tank under vacuum?
Reply #22016-02-05
It’s possible with an external flushing pump! It is best to choose a self-priming type

Reply #42016-02-17
It is not recommended to use a self-priming pump in combination with an alarm; instead, it is advisable to use a magnetic pump along with nitrogen pressure to ensure a cleaner unloading process
Reply #52016-02-18
This is operated under vacuum conditions; pressure cannot be applied. Can a counter-circulation shielded pump balance vacuum?
Reply #62016-02-18
It won’t have any impact. As long as the net positive suction head and installation height are fine, that’s acceptable. It can be exported with an inducer wheel for one-time pressurization. Furthermore, the amount of reverse circulation and the extraction volume differ greatly, so it will not affect the vacuum level
Reply #72016-02-18
This post was last edited by cilebeng on 2016-2-18 09:52. In principle, it’s possible, but shielded pumps are very difficult to repair, and they aren’t suitable for handling impurity particles. What exactly is the medium you plan to use? Are there any impurity particles or the like? If durability is a concern, magnetic pumps are still the recommended choice; they can handle the presence of impurity particles and still achieve the desired state of balance in circulation. They enable vacuum liquid extraction, with an efficiency that is 10-15% higher, while requiring less motor power
Reply #82016-02-19
It mainly addresses the impact of vacuum level on pump operation. Of course, magnetic pumps are also good! :lol
Reply #92016-02-19
The main goal is to achieve pressure balance so that fluid can flow properly. What kind of medium are you pumping, and why are you using a shielded pump?
Reply #102016-02-22
Firstly, considering the special properties of benzene as a medium, as well as factors such as carcinogenicity, leak-proof pumps, shielded pumps, and magnetic drive pumps must be used. For circulation pumps, the rotor of shielded pumps tends to overheat, which can lead to cavitation. How do you address this issue when choosing shielded pumps?
